1. National Electrical Code (NEC) Requirements

The National Electrical Code (NEC), published by the National Fire Protection Association, sets the foundational standards for electrical and low-voltage wiring in commercial buildings. Although communications cabling operates at low voltage, it remains governed by specific sections of the NEC.

Key NEC considerations include:

  • Separation of low-voltage data cables from high-voltage electrical wiring
  • Proper support and securing of cables in ceiling and wall cavities
  • Approved routing methods through fire-rated assemblies

Failure to comply with NEC requirements can result in inspection failures or mandatory remediation before occupancy approvals are granted. Jacksonville building inspectors reference NEC guidelines when reviewing commercial installations.

2. Plenum and Riser Cable Rating Standards

Commercial buildings often include plenum spaces — areas used for air circulation in HVAC systems. Cables installed in these spaces must meet specific fire-resistance and smoke-generation standards.

Two common ratings are:

  • Plenum-rated (CMP) cables, designed to limit toxic smoke in air-handling spaces
  • Riser-rated (CMR) cables, suitable for vertical shafts between floors

Using incorrect cable types in designated spaces can violate fire safety codes. Professional business communications cabling services jacksonville providers assess building design before specifying cable types to ensure proper rating compliance.

3. Firestopping and Penetration Sealing

Whenever cables pass through fire-rated walls or floors, penetrations must be sealed using approved firestop materials. Firestopping maintains the integrity of fire-rated barriers and prevents the spread of smoke and flames between compartments.

Improperly sealed penetrations create vulnerabilities that may:

  • Compromise building safety certifications
  • Delay inspections or occupancy approvals
  • Increase liability during fire incidents

Compliance requires the use of tested and documented firestop systems rather than improvised sealants.

4. Grounding and Bonding Standards

Structured cabling systems require proper grounding and bonding to reduce electrical interference and protect equipment from voltage surges. Grounding practices are addressed within the NEC and related telecommunications standards.

Grounding compliance ensures:

  • Reduced risk of electrical shock
  • Protection of network hardware during power irregularities
  • Lower electromagnetic interference affecting data signals

Inadequate grounding can degrade performance and introduce safety hazards. Professional installers verify grounding continuity and adherence to established standards during commissioning.

5. Telecommunications Industry Association (TIA) Standards

Beyond electrical code compliance, cabling installations are governed by performance standards published by organizations such as the Telecommunications Industry Association (TIA). These standards define best practices for structured cabling design, testing, and labeling.

TIA guidelines address:

  • Cable category performance specifications
  • Installation distances and termination methods
  • Labeling conventions for patch panels and outlets

While not building codes in themselves, TIA standards represent accepted industry benchmarks. Offices seeking reliable long-term performance rely on installers who align work with these standards.

7. Occupational Safety and Health Administration (OSHA) Regulations

While OSHA regulations primarily address worker safety, they influence how cabling installations are performed in occupied commercial environments. Installers must follow workplace safety standards related to:

  • Ladder and lift usage
  • Electrical safety practices
  • Personal protective equipment

Compliance reduces risk to installation crews and office occupants. Properly managed installations prevent accidents that could halt projects or expose organizations to legal claims.

8. Documentation and Inspection Certification Requirements

Compliance extends beyond physical installation to documentation and verification. Many commercial leases, insurance policies, and facility audits require proof that cabling infrastructure meets applicable standards.

Documentation practices include:

  • Test reports confirming cable performance
  • As-built diagrams mapping cable runs
  • Labeling records for telecom rooms and workstations

Certification documentation supports future inspections and simplifies troubleshooting. Without it, facilities may struggle to demonstrate compliance during audits or property transactions.
